[ Brodoplovac @ 25.05.2011. 14:19 ] @
Ispod vidite školski primer. Procedura "DisplayAlarm" radi ako se ručno pokrene. Problem je što procedura "SetAlarm" neće da radi. Ako stavim TimeValue("15:13:40") opet ne radi. Jedino radi kada umesto TimeValue(...) stavim komandu Now i ručno pokrenem "SetAlarm" makro.

Sub SetAlarm()
Application.OnTime TimeValue("3:13:40 pm"), "DisplayAlarm"
End Sub

Sub DisplayAlarm()
Beep
MsgBox "Wake up. It's time for your afternoon break!"
End Sub

Šta nije u redu sa boldovanim kodom?
[ neptuncokg @ 25.05.2011. 17:25 ] @
Ne znam zasto kod tebe ne radi, mozda zaboravis svaki put da kliknes na button koji aktivira proceduru Sub SetAlarm()
Normalno radi i sa ("18:20:00"). Pogledaj u primeru. Pozdrav
[ Brodoplovac @ 25.05.2011. 18:11 ] @
@neptuncokg
Uf. Ja mislio da OnTime event radi kao i svi ostali eventi. Znači, moram ručno da pokrenem SetAlarm rutinu, ona se onda izvršava sve dok ne dođe odabrani trenutak u vremenu. Kakva zabluda sa moje strane.

hvala neptun